Japan smart warehousing market is projected to witness a CAGR of 11.35% during the forecast period FY2025-FY2032, growing from USD 1.87 billion in FY2024 to USD 4.42 billion in FY2032. The market is experiencing growth due to several interrelated factors, such as technological advances, including automation integration, robotics technology, operational efficiency, increasing labor costs, and improved stock management.
The rise of e-commerce and consumer expectations for fast delivery have fuelled the rising demand for efficient logistics and supply chain management prompting companies to adopt advanced warehousing solutions. The Japanese aging labor is urgent to solve labor shortages and maintain productivity automatically. Government initiatives promoting smart technology and sustainable practices drive investment in smart storage infrastructure. In addition, companies are increasingly focusing on data analytics to optimize inventory levels and streamline operations, further supporting market growth. The combination of these factors is driving the expansion of Japan's smart warehouse industry, positioning it as a key component of the future supply chain ecosystem as companies strive to adapt to the rapidly changing retail environment.
In October 2023, Zebra Technologies Corp. announced that Ebematsu Shoji, a cooking utensil trading company, has deployed Zebra's MC20 handheld terminals resulting in a daily reduction of 23 hours in warehouse travel time and a 30% decrease in shipping errors. The MC20, a lightweight and durable Android-based device, allows staff to access real-time information, directly enhancing operational efficiency in warehousing, picking, shipping inspection, and inventory management. This implementation, supported by Sofu Systems, aligns with the growing trend of workflow automation in Asia-Pacific warehousing market as 70% of the industry executives plan to adopt such technologies by 2024. By facilitating digitalization and improving productivity, Zebra's solutions significantly contribute to the growth of Japan smart warehousing market ultimately enhancing customer satisfaction and profitability.

Technology and Automation to Drive Market Growth
Technological advancements contribute to the growth of the smart warehousing market in Japan, which considerably increases operational and precision efficiency. Innovations such as automation, robotics, and artificial intelligence transform traditional warehouse methods. Automated guided vehicles and drones optimize the movement of goods. Advanced inventory management systems use data analytics to optimize stock levels and reduce waste and machine learning algorithms predict demand trends to enable more proactive inventory management. These technologies minimize human error and reduce labor costs and increase throughput allowing companies to complete large orders more quickly. As businesses strive to remain competitive in a rapidly changing market, the adoption of smart warehouse technologies is essential to accelerate investment and development in this sector, improving productivity and shaping the future of warehousing in Japan.
In October 2024, Tecsys Inc. launched its Elite 24.2 software release, enhancing supply chain performance through advanced data science and technology tools. Key features include a Dynamic Picking Control Tower for real-time warehouse monitoring, the personalized My Top 5 business intelligence dashboard for focused management, AI-assisted Item Master Data Cleansing for improved data accuracy and Electronic Shelf Labels for better inventory tracking in healthcare settings. These innovations enable organizations to turn complex data into actionable insights, driving operational efficiency and responsiveness. This focus on data-driven solutions supports the growth of the smart warehousing market by improving automation, accuracy, and decision-making, essential for navigating the complexities of modern supply chains.
Cloud Segment to Dominate Smart Warehousing Market Share
Cloud segments dominate the share of Japan smart warehousing market to provide more advantages than conventional local solutions. Cloud systems provide unprecedented flexibility and scalability so that companies can easily adjust resources to meet the fluctuations of demand and seasonal peaks. This is important in the rapidly changing environment of electronic commerce. These systems enable real-time access to data facilitating better decision-making and enhanced collaboration between supply chain partners. Cloud solutions reduce the need for large upfront investments in hardware and infrastructure, resulting in lower operational costs. It provides seamless integration with advanced technologies, such as IoT, AI, and machine learning, necessary to optimize the warehouses. As businesses prioritize efficiency and flexibility in their logistics processes, their ability to deliver innovative, adaptable, and cost-effective warehousing solutions to cloud industries positions for substantial growth in the logistics market.
In October 2024, Yusen Logistics selected Manhattan Active Warehouse Management for its new 1,191,000 square foot distribution center in Northampton, the United Kingdom, set to open in January 2026. This partnership highlights Yusen's commitment to enhancing performance through advanced automation and cloud-native technology. Manhattan's solution, built from API microservices, offers scalability and agility, enabling real-time distribution planning and improved operational decisions. This implementation will foster growth in the smart warehousing market by driving efficiency, reducing operational costs, and integrating warehouse management with transportation and labor systems, ultimately creating a unified supply chain experience that meets the dynamic challenges of modern logistics.

In January 2024, Fujitsu Limited and YE DIGITAL CORPORATION partnered to enhance distribution center services in Japan, aiming to tackle labor shortages and promote sustainable supply chains. They will combine Fujitsu's warehouse management system (WMS) with YE DIGITAL's automated MMLogiStation, streamlining logistics operations. By providing planning support for new and existing distribution centers, the collaboration seeks to facilitate the adoption of automation, boosting operational efficiency and performance. This initiative contributes to the growth of the smart warehousing market by addressing key challenges, such as labor scarcity and operational inefficiencies, making automated solutions more accessible and attractive to logistics businesses.
